
The Baumer FSE 200C2004 10123467 is a through-beam type fiber optic sensor with a smooth sensing head and a fine sleeve. It features a cylindrical smooth fiber optic head and operates within a temperature range of -30 to +70 °C. The sensor has an actual range of 641 mm and an exit angle of 60°. The fiber optics can be shortened to the desired length, and the sensor does not include an integrated or adaptable lens. It is not compatible with infrared light at 1450 nm. The fiber optic cable, made of plastic, measures 200 cm in length and has a diameter of 0.5 mm. The head dimensions are 3 mm in width/diameter and 17 mm in height/length, constructed from aluminum. The bending radii are 15 mm for fixed installations and 8 mm for mobile applications, with a cable jacket diameter of 1 mm made from PE.
